Actually the inverter devices save power much more than the regular ones under the same conditions.

The inverter freezer does not have surge current like the regular ones have. It starts at 80 watts and slowly ramps up to the wattage its logic control dictates depending on how cool the interior is sensed to be. I have used the 319 litres successfully on a 300 watts inverter and the latter didn't even groan under the load of the freezer.

The compressor is powered by a variable drive motor, which means it can increase to work like a 500 litres compressor to speed up cooling and it can also slow down to work like an 80 litres freezer once good interior temperature has been achieved. The consumption reduces once it senses that adequate cooling has been achieved. The reduction can be as much as half the consumption of regular counterpart devices. This is also the way the inverter AC, inverter washing machine and inverter microwave works.

When all these energy saving scenarios are achieved and added up, it beats the regular devices hands down.

What I would have loved is for the freezer to have some degree of user adjustable settings like the inverter ACs have. That way, you can ramp down the compressor speed as you desire to accommodate your battery storage capacity, of course at the compromise of cooling rate and speed.

Re: Solar Energy, A Complement To FTA by eleojo23: 9:02pm On Jan 04, 2021
omotoda:


This your connection is new to.me.I connected the positive and negative of the inverter to same battery before paralleling them to the second inverter.From your diagram,it means I need to change the positive from the inverter to the second battery but does the solar connection from CC Has to follow same rule?

It applies to every charging source.

With your present connection, first battery will get better charge than the second. But with the balanced Charging diagram, both will get almost equal current during charging so they will charge at the same rate.
